Ms. Natashia Doolittle earned a Bachelor of Arts degree in Biology in 2009 and a Master of Public Health degree in Community Health in 2011, both from Baylor University in Waco, Texas. She is a Certified Health Education Specialist with an interest in health equity and cardiovascular health. Currently, she is the Associate Manager for Nutrition and Obesity Initiatives at the American Heart Association in Dallas, Texas. There she works on various programs targeting childhood obesity including the NFL PLAY 60 Challenge and Simply Cooking with Heart. Prior to joining the American Heart Association, Natashia worked as a community health educator at the Advocacy Center for Crime Victims and Children in Waco and as a graduate research assistant at Baylor University. Over the past 6 years she has devoted her time to volunteering with various health education programs in her community and is very passionate about her work. She is excited to be working with the More Than A Picnic Program and believes that everyone should have the opportunity to live a healthy life.
